Compare all specifications:
2008 Jeep Commander | 2004 Mercedes-Benz Vision | |
Make | Jeep | Mercedes-Benz |
Model | Commander | Vision |
Year Released | 2008 | 2004 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 5654 cc | 1689 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 0 HP | 141 HP |
Torque | 500 Nm | 300 Nm |
Drive Type | 4WD | Front |
Vehicle Weight | 2412 kg | 1445 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4790 mm | 4280 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1910 mm | 1780 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2790 mm | 2860 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 78 L | 62 L |
